Step 1: Initial Assessment
Our team will arrive within 60 minutes to assess the damage and find out the best course of action. We’ll identify the source of the water, the extent of the damage, and the necessary equipment to get the job done.
Step 2: Water Extraction
We’ll use state-of-the-art equipment to extract the water from your basement, including powerful pumps and specialized vacuums. Our team will work efficiently to reduce downtime and get your basement dry as quickly as possible.
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ification
Once the water is removed, we’ll use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ify your basement. This is a crucial step in preventing further damage and ensuring your home is safe and healthy.
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ing
Our team will thoroughly clean and sanitize your basement to remove any remaining water, debris, and contaminants. We’ll also address any affected surfaces, including walls, floors, and personal belongings.
Step 5: Final Inspection and Touch-ups
Once the restoration is complete, we’ll conduct a final inspection to ensure everything is up to code and your basement is safe and healthy. We’ll also address any minor touch-ups or repairs as needed.

Basement Water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small water leak in a contained area | Yes | No | You can likely fix it yourself with some basic plumbing knowledge and tools. |
| Large water leak or flood | No | Yes | Professional equipment and expertise are needed to extract water and prevent further damage. |
| Water damage in a large area or multiple rooms | No | Yes | Professional restoration is needed to ensure a thorough and efficient cleanup. |
| Water damage in a sensitive or critical area (e.g. Electrical room) | No | Yes | Professional expertise is needed to ensure a safe and proper cleanup. |
| Water damage with visible signs of mold or mildew | No | Yes | Professional equipment and expertise are needed to safely and effectively remove mold and mildew. |
| Water damage in a high-traffic area or with heavy furniture or belongings | No | Yes | Professional equipment and expertise are needed to safely and efficiently move and clean delicate items. |

Basement Water Removal Cost in Lakemoor, ID
The cost of Basement Water Remov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Lakemoor, ID. Here are some estimated price ranges for common Basement Water Removal services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Extraction | $500 – $2,500 | The amount of water and the type of equipment needed. |
| Drying and D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| The size of the affected area and the type of equipment needed. |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$500 – $2,000 | The extent of the damage and the type of surfaces affected. |
| Final Inspection and Touch-ups | $200 – $1,000 | The complexity of the job and the number of touch-ups required. |
| Emergency Service Fee | $200 – $500 | The time of day and the urgency of the situation. |
| Equipment Rental Fee | $100 – $500 | The type and duration of equipment rental needed. |
